#36078D Color
#36078D is rgb(54, 7, 141) in RGB, hsl(261, 91%, 29%) in HSL, and about cmyk(62%, 95%, 0%, 45%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Websafe Indigo (#330099),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 8.03.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#36078D Channel Values
How #36078D bre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 54 · G 7 · B 141 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 261° · S 91% · L 29%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 261° · S 95% · V 55%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 62% · M 95% · Y 0% · K 45%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 13.36:1 vs white · 1.57: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#36078D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#36078D?
#36078D is a dark purple — rgb(54, 7, 141) in RGB and hsl(261, 91%, 29%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Websafe Indigo (#330099),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 8.03.
What is the RGB value of #36078D?
#36078D is rgb(54, 7, 141) — red 54, green 7, and blue 141 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#36078D?
#36078D converts to approximately cmyk(62%, 95%, 0%, 45%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#36078D be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#36078D scores 13.36:1 against white and 1.57: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#36078D as a CSS color keyword?
No. #36078D is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is navy (#000080) at a CIE76 distance of 8.64,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
